(Vatican Radio) He's remembered as the greatest of the kings of Israel, the youngest
son of a man named Jesse.
Not only was he ruddy faced and a good musician
but also a great warrior. Yet there was more than a touch of the scheming opportunist
in him and after a stint as an extortionist and a bandit he even offered his services
to the Philistines.
Despite this as the story emerges he eventually becomes
King..
